After a sleepless night in Rock Springs we got on our way. We had hopes of crossing into Nebraska but tiredness set in and Douglas sounded about right to end our day. On the way we stopped at a historic site for us Mormon folks, Martin's Cove. This was a location that on of the mormon handcart pioneer companies stayed during a brutal snow storm on their way to the SL Valley. Many died from hunger or froze to death. Good piece of history for the kids. I need to check our family tree to see if any relatives were part of this, but I dont think so. Made us think of how lucky we are rolling down a freeway in an air conditioned motorhome loaded with food and drinks. Martin's Cove is worth a short stop for sure.
